NIC Booster Club to hold athletics showcase

COEUR d'ALENE - North Idaho College coaches will present previews of the upcoming season just getting underway at the Booster Club Luncheon Athletics Showcase from 11:30 a.m. to 1 p.m. Tuesday at The Coeur d'Alene Resort, Bay 1.

This is a chance to meet the entire coaching staff, team captains, enjoy a highlight video, and get a season preview from all sports. The special Booster Club lunch menu at the Resort is $10 or less, and parking is validated.

The public is welcome to attend the luncheon. The NIC Booster Club meets on the second and last Tuesday of the month at noon.

Shock sign multiyear lease at Spokane Arena

SPOKANE - The Spokane Shock announced the organization and the Spokane Veterans Memorial Arena have approved a multiyear lease agreement.

The 2015 season will mark the Shock's 10th season as a franchise, having kicked off its inaugural season in 2006 as a member of the af2. After ArenaCup wins in 2006 and 2009, the team made the jump to the Arena Football League in 2010 where they won their first ArenaBowl Championship in their inaugural season.

The Spokane Arena will be celebrating its 20th anniversary in 2015.

Registration open for Rolly Williams Classic golf tourney

HAYDEN LAKE - North Idaho College is holding the eighth annual Rolly Williams Classic Golf Tournament at 1 p.m. Sept. 19 at the Avondale Golf Club.

The entry deadline is Sept. 13. Entry includes golf, cart, an NIC shirt and dinner provided by Q'doba Mexican Grill. It will be a four-person scramble with a shotgun start at 1 p.m. The cost is $75 per person, $300 per team and $50 per hole sponsor.

Proceeds benefit the NIC golf program.
